Departure to Valletta & Guided Walking Tour

Transfer to Valletta, Malta’s historic capital, renowned for its baroque architecture, fortifications, and vibrant cultural heritage. On arrival, guests will enjoy a guided walking tour through the city’s most prominent sites.

  • Triton Fountain and the City Gate entrance
  • Valletta’s impressive fortifications
  • The Parliament Building and the Royal Opera House ruins
  • The Church of Our Lady of Victory, the first building constructed in Valletta
  • Castille Square and surrounding historic buildings
  • The Upper Barrakka Gardens
  • Views of the Grand Harbour and the Three Cities
  • The Auberges of the Knights and key government buildings
  • The Law Courts and central Valletta landmarks
  • St John’s Co-Cathedral, home to masterpieces by Caravaggio
  • The Grand Master’s Palace, featuring historic state rooms and collections
